OMAHA, Neb., June 22.-On the evening of July 5 at Rourke park, Omaha, two of the greatest living athletes, will contest to a finish for the wrestling championship.
Joe Stecker, Dodge, Neb., a phenomenal young athlete, and Charles Cutler, Chicago, will be the contestants. Ed. Smith, Chicago, will officiate as referee.
The date selected for the championship bout is the evening of July 5, the day of the great $15,000 automobile speedway races in Omaha, at which time the eyes of the athletic and automobile world will be centered on the Gate City of the west.
